It can be hard to translate regular season success to the playoffs, but Rappahannock had no problem doing just that on Thursday. They never let the Westmoreland Eagles onto the board and left with a 1-0 win. Rappahannock is really starting to get used to good results now that the team's won 12 straight.
Their one-goal win came courtesy of
Brian Lopez, who's now up to ten this season.
Rappahannock's victory was their seventh straight at home, which pushed their record up to 16-2. As for Westmoreland, they have traveled a rocky road recently having lost five of their last six matchups, which put a noticeable dent in their 3-8-2 record this season.
Rappahannock didn't take long to hit the pitch again: they've already played their next match, a 3-2 loss vs. West Point on the 28th. Westmoreland does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
